    Description

    Role Summary

    The Criminal Legal Advocate is responsible for attending court in Stillwater or St. Paul and relays

    information about criminal domestic assault cases to the clients involved.

    Impact & Benefits

    • Assist clients in navigating the court process, which can be confusing and intimidating
    • Learn about domestic violence and the criminal court process and, depending on the team needs, the civil court process
    • Provide information and support to clients through other resources and referrals as needed

    Position Responsibilities

    • Case preparation for court hearings
    • Attend court hearings and communicate input to the judge/prosecutor handling the cases
    • Talk with clients in court if they are present, or by phone, providing information, support, safety planning and assistance in understanding the court process
    • Document outcomes of the court appearances and complete all necessary follow-up and data entry
    • Depending on need, assist clients with writing OFPs and follow up with the Service Center/Court Administration and Sheriff’s Department to complete the filing process
